The auctioneer could ask you to raise your bid to meet the reserve, as an alternative of ending the auction. Doing so might support you to win the property, or it could encourage other bidders who now know how the reserve compares to their personal price range. At times, it's greater to permit the seller to pass the house in, which prevents them from holding negotiations with other potential buyers. A down payment is typically needed to evidence your ability to pay if you win. The quantity of the down payment will normally rely on what you are bidding on and what it is valued at. The very best indicator of a profitable estate agent is how a lot of of visit their website boards are up close to visit their website workplace. But never be overly impressed if they largely study For Sale" - these may be the result of something from the agent overpricing peoples' properties to a specific promotion providing cut price or zero commission. The latter may possibly work, saving you income, but do study the little print. At the finish of the promotion, the fee may revert to twice that of other estate agents'. A Sold" board indicates the job's been done. Also, if an agent has recently sold a property in your neighbourhood, they may possibly have had much more than 1 interested buyer. If so, they're most likely to have a list of people who lost out on that house and are ready to purchase yours - saving you weeks of viewings.
